August 2006

Reconnaissance at Tarmatambo, a village located in the ancient confederation of Tarama. This is a traditional rural community which has replaced an ancient urban centre located on the Qhapac Ñan.

June 2006

Eight-day trekking from Cachora to Machu Pichu, via the Inca site of Choquequirao, on the Qhapac Ñan. This includes the crossing of the entire Sierra de Vilcabamba in order to identify the logistical constraints associated with a long trek in the Andes Mountains.

2005 and 2006

Reconnaissance at the sacred valley of the Urubamba and at Trujillo (Peru), at the Titicaca lake (Bolivia) and at Cuenca (Equator).
